Subject: [Qemu-devel] QEMU produces invalid JSON due to locale-dependent code

We have this code in qjson.c to produce JSON from a QFloat:

        QFloat *val = qobject_to_qfloat(obj);
        char buffer[1024];
        int len;

        len = snprintf(buffer, sizeof(buffer), "%f", qfloat_get_double(val));
        while (len > 0 && buffer[len - 1] == '0') {
            len--;
        }


The problem here is that the output of snprintf() is locale-dependent,
so depending on the locale we might get a ',' as decimal separator.
That's not allowed by JSON and it actually breaks scripts/qmp/qmp.

This seems to happen because of GTK+ calling setlocale(). The easiest
solution is probably to call setlocale(LC_NUMERIC, "C") before
snprintf() (or at start-up ui/gtk.c), but opinions are welcome.
